    We had dinner and took advantage of their Happy Hour prices for part of our meal. We were seated right away. The waitress was attentive and friendly. Our drinks arrived quickly as did our meal which was incredibly delicious. The prawns were especially good. Our experience was so good, we decided to return the next evening for dinner again. We sat at the bar and had great conversations with the staff. This is a classy place with quality food and a great staff. Highly recommended!

    A few of us came here for pizza and beer. The weather was amazing in October, so sitting outside…read morewas perfect (I don't know if they have any inside seating) The pizzas can easily be shared by 2 people, but the 3 of us ordered two pizzas and the garlic fingers. The ratatouille pizza is very good, especially if you like aubergine/eggplant. A lot of diced veggies on that one. The tri-fungi was good, though they were out of two of the shrooms -- they apologized and told us before submitting the order. The EAST COAST GARLIC FINGERS: Bacon, garlic butter, mozzarella. We're good, but definitely not something I'd recommend as a meal for an individual. I ordered this because "Halifax Donair sauce" was something I'd never even heard of before. Apparently, it is evaporated milk, white vinegar, garlic powder, sugar, and salt. It was garlicky, creamy and sweet. I'll be honest that was a little weird, but I kept dipping. A nice spot near the harbor, though the views are mostly obstructed, so don't count too much on that. Still, our food and beer was good.
